Transaction 293034604e154590ee786b948071eb9395260c52d47db91b3a3b2704545add80
1 Input
1 Output
-
293034604e154590ee786b948071eb9395260c52d47db91b3a3b2704545add80:0
- value
- 105631
- script pubkey
- OP_0 OP_PUSHBYTES_20 7811b78a88b6920a3f94c5637a7eebb246c09144
- address
- bc1q0qgm0z5gk6fq50u5c43h5lhtkfrvpy2y53e4jz